Arcadis acquires WSP Infrastructure Engineering GmbH in Germany

Arcadis has announced the acquisition of WSP Infrastructure Engineering GmbH, a 160-people-strong, German-based engineering firm specializing in rail infrastructure, signaling, structural engineering, and software development. 

This acquisition will double Arcadis’ presence in the German rail market, strengthening its position for growth. WSP Infrastructure Engineering GmbH is known for its strong German rail design and engineering capabilities and holds critical pre-qualifications for framework agreements with Deutsche Bahn. These complement Arcadis’ current activities in the German rail market and will unlock significant new revenue opportunities through a more streamlined project delivery, supported by global collaboration and the capacity and expertise within Arcadis’ Global Excellence Centres.

The German rail infrastructure market is a key growth priority for Arcadis as it is poised for strong structural growth from an €86 billion investment plan in existing rail infrastructure over 2020-2029. In addition, Deutsche Bahn has identified a need for up to €150 billion by 2034 to modernize the existing rail network, rehabilitate key corridors, and lay the foundations for digitalization following the recently announced plans to increase investments in German infrastructure through a €500 billion infrastructure fund over the next decade.

Alan Brookes, Arcadis’ CEO said: “This acquisition strengthens Arcadis’ position in the attractive German rail market. Our recent success in Energy Transition, Industrial Manufacturing, and Mobility, along with recent expansion into the data center sector, has solidified our strong Engineering and Consulting presence in Germany. By integrating this additional expertise and connecting it into our European rail network capabilities we will accelerate our Mobility business and meet the rising demand for infrastructure, reinforcing our commitment to sustainable, future-ready transport solutions."

Skanska builds light rail in Lund

(Photo by: Skanska)

Skanska has signed a contract with the municipality of Lund to build a new tramway between Lund Central Station and the European Spallation Source (ESS), northeast of downtown.

The project includes 5.5 kilometers of double track and includes nine stops, a new bridge, traffic devices and installation of track, electrical, signal and telecom in the urban environment.

Construction work will begin March 1 and the tramway will be ready for test runs by year end 2018.

KAMAZ and Daimler begin construction on plane cabin production plant

(Photo by: Rostec)

On March 10, KAMAZ and Daimler began construction in Naberezhnye Chelny on a joint plane cabin production plant that will focus on frame production and painting.

On Wednesday, Sergey Kogogin — Director General of KAMAZ — joined Wolfgang Bernhard from Daimler's Board of Management and DK RUS's management team to visit the construction site of the new DK RUS cabin production plant, located at KAMAZ's facilities, and KAMAZ's cabin assembly line.

"Establishing a cabin production joint venture with Daimler will be the next step in expanding our cooperation with the German group. KAMAZ is implementing Rostec's strategy to raise "smart" capital that allows us to obtain the necessary expertise, gain access to new markets, and provide additional financing,"Sergey Kogogin, Director General of KAMAZ, stated.

The strategic partnership between Daimler and KAMAZ has existed since 2008 and has developed into a tight-knit cooperation involving a large number of successful joint projects.

At the Mercedes-Benz plant Hambach starts the production of the smart fortwo cabrio

(Photo by: Daimler)

Dr. Joachim Betker (right), Site Manager plant Hambach, Claude Wurmel, Manager Assembly, and the team during the job number one of the new smart fortwo cabrio at the final assembly.The new smart fortwo cabrio is clearly recognisable as a member of the new smart generation: the third model also embodies the smart design philosophy of FUN.ctional design, defined by two poles – the heart and mind. 

The design idiom is clear, purist and very progressive. The fabric soft top can be opened fully automatically in twelve seconds – even when driving at top speed. The smart fortwo cabrio has celebrated its world premiere at the Frankfurt International Motor Show in September 2015. The open-top two-seater will reach dealers in February 2016.

Planning consent for Biscuit Factory Plot 5

(Photo by: AHMM)

Southwark Council’s planning committee has unanimously voted to grant planning consent for Plot 5 at the Biscuit Factory in Bermondsey, south London. AHMM secured outline consent in 2013 for the wider masterplan for the redevelopment of the old Peek Frean factory site, which includes 800 residential units and 8,240 square metres of new commercial space. 

The six-storey Plot 5 building will form the first phase of the development, with six floors of office space and communal amenity space at the ground floor.

Hongqiao CBD and the Flower Building's green roof visible on Google maps

(Photo by: Google)

MVRDV's developments in Hongqiao, Shanghai have surfaced on Google maps. As well as the Flower Building's green roof, which contributed to the building's three star 'Green Building Label', users can also find the Hongqiao CBD masterplan just to the south. 

The newly released satellite imagery shows the majority of the buildings in the project taking shape, with the Flower Building leading the way as one of the few already completed buildings in the area.
